What Are Freestyle Trap Beats?

To figure out the importance of freestyle trap beats, it's important to first break down what a freestyle beat actually is. In easy terms, a freestyle beat is an important track that is made for musicians to rap or sing over without the requirement for pre-written lyrics or tunes. It's implied to motivate off-the-cuff performances, encouraging rap artists to deliver spontaneous and usually a lot more raw, psychological verses.

A freestyle type beat varies slightly from a normal instrumental in that it's structured in such a way that gives musicians room to breathe. These beats often have fewer melodious aspects, leaving room for detailed flows and powerful wordplay. They're at the same time usually extra repetitive than standard track instrumentals, guaranteeing that the rap artist or vocalist can conveniently find their groove and ride the beat without getting lost in complicated arrangements.

Freestyle Trap Beats A Subgenre Within Freestyle

Currently, within the dimension of freestyle beats, there is a specific part known as freestyle trap beat. Trap music, originating from the southern United States, is characterized by bulky use 808 bass drums, quickly hi-hat patterns, and dark, irritable tunes. It's a audio that has actually expanded in popularity over the years, becoming one of one of the most influential categories in contemporary rap.

Freestyle trap beats take these trademark principles and fuse them with the liberty and flexibility of freestyle beats, causing a potent mix. These beats are perfect for musicians wanting to bring power and hostility to their verses while still maintaining the liberty to discover different flows and designs.

What Is a Free Type Beat?

A free type beat is an instrumental that producers use absolutely free usage, normally for non-commercial functions. While the beats can be used for trials, freestyles, and social media sites material, musicians normally need to acquire a license if they intend to release the track commercially (i.e., on streaming systems or to buy).

This design has actually been a game-changer, enabling young musicians to explore their sound, practice their freestyling, and develop an on-line visibility without having to bother with production prices.
